diff options
author | Yevgeny Rouban <yrouban@azul.com> | 2020-09-11 12:55:24 +0700 |
---|---|---|
committer | Yevgeny Rouban <yrouban@azul.com> | 2020-09-11 14:32:21 +0700 |
commit | 28012e00d80b994ef0709377da15e2b25e6c0b72 (patch) | |
tree | d3bf6359bfa70107f023346bdbfb246390831919 /llvm/lib/CodeGen/CodeGenPrepare.cpp | |
parent | 1308bb99e06752ab0b5175c92da31083f91af921 (diff) | |
download | llvm-28012e00d80b994ef0709377da15e2b25e6c0b72.zip llvm-28012e00d80b994ef0709377da15e2b25e6c0b72.tar.gz llvm-28012e00d80b994ef0709377da15e2b25e6c0b72.tar.bz2 |
[NewPM] Introduce PreserveCFG check
Check that all passes, which report they preserve CFG,
are really preserving CFG.
A new standard instrumentation is introduced. It can be
switched on/off by the flag verify-cfg-preserved, which
is on by default for debug builds.
Reviewers: kuhar, fedor.sergeev
Differential Revision: https://reviews.llvm.org/D81558
Diffstat (limited to 'llvm/lib/CodeGen/CodeGenPrepare.cpp')
0 files changed, 0 insertions, 0 deletions